Output e6da907ff32c06ed30f07d80d368049c93e583c7fa7bd0390f5fe4c5e4a652f5:12

value
1313679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53d760577285b66fdd3b6e66567e656d90499bc7 OP_EQUAL
address
39LL25M2dkXEkndrBv8Z8n2XtmguWdF4p3
transaction
e6da907ff32c06ed30f07d80d368049c93e583c7fa7bd0390f5fe4c5e4a652f5
spent
true